怎么写用Fiddler抓包的项目经理
时间: 2024-06-22 08:01:15 浏览: 12
作为项目经理,在使用Fiddler进行网络抓包时,首先你需要确保团队成员了解网络调试工具的重要性,因为这有助于优化网站性能、诊断问题和理解用户交互。以下是指导他们如何在Fiddler中进行抓包的基本步骤:
1. 安装和配置Fiddler:
- 让团队成员下载并安装Fiddler(http://www.telerik.com/fiddler),通常它适用于Windows系统。
- 启动Fiddler后,设置它为系统默认的HTTP代理服务器,以便所有浏览器流量都能通过它。
2. 基础抓包操作:
- 教他们如何打开Fiddler并启动捕获模式(Ctrl + F5)。
- 显示或隐藏Fiddler的界面元素,以便专注于请求和响应。
3. 分析网络请求:
- 指导他们如何查看HTTP请求头和响应,识别关键信息如URL、方法、参数等。
- 告诉他们如何筛选特定请求,比如按域名、路径或状态码过滤。
4. 性能分析:
- 训练他们使用Fiddler的工具如Timeline或Packet Inspector来检查延迟、重定向等问题。
- 了解如何查看资源加载时间,找出可能的性能瓶颈。
5. 安全性和隐私:
- 提醒团队遵守组织的隐私政策,只抓取必要的数据,并确保不泄露敏感信息。
6. 教育和文档化:
- 将这些操作作为最佳实践编写成文档,方便团队成员随时查阅。
- 组织定期的培训或分享会,让大家了解Fiddler的新功能和使用技巧。
相关问题
怎么写用Fiddler抓包的项目经历
在编写一个使用Fiddler抓包的项目经历中,通常会涉及以下几个步骤:
1. **安装和配置Fiddler**:
首先,你需要下载并安装Fiddler,这是一个强大的网络调试工具,可以在Windows上运行。安装后,记得设置Fiddler为系统代理,这样它就能拦截所有通过本地网络流量。
2. **学习基本操作**:
熟悉Fiddler的用户界面,包括捕捉请求、查看响应头、查看详细数据等。了解如何过滤和保存感兴趣的请求,以及如何解析和分析数据。
3. **编写抓包逻辑**:
使用Fiddler的API,比如FiddlerScript或PowerShell脚本,你可以编写自定义规则来自动化处理抓包数据。例如,你可以设置规则只抓取特定URL或特定类型的数据。
4. **数据存储与分析**:
抓取到的数据可能会很大,因此可能需要将数据保存到数据库(如SQL Server或CSV),以便后续分析。你可以使用Fiddler本身提供的工具,如Fiddler本身的数据导出功能,或者自己编写代码进行处理。
5. **问题排查和优化**:
在项目中,可能会遇到各种网络问题,比如SSL证书错误、请求被重定向等。这时就需要利用Fiddler的强大诊断功能来定位问题。
6. **应用案例或实际场景**:
可能会在某个特定的应用场景下,比如网站性能优化、API接口监控、安全审计等,展示Fiddler抓包项目的实用性。
怎么用fiddler抓包?
使用Fiddler抓包的步骤如下:
1. 下载和安装Fiddler:首先,你需要从Fiddler官方网站下载并安装Fiddler软件。
2. 启动Fiddler:安装完成后,双击桌面上的Fiddler图标来启动Fiddler。
3. 配置Fiddler:在Fiddler界面的菜单栏中,选择"Tools" -> "Options"。在弹出的对话框中,选择"HTTPS"选项卡,勾选"Decrypt HTTPS traffic"复选框,然后点击"OK"保存设置。
4. 开始抓包:在Fiddler界面的菜单栏中,选择"File" -> "Capture Traffic",或者直接按下F12键开始抓包。
5. 进行操作:在Fiddler开始抓包后,你可以进行需要抓包的操作,例如在浏览器中访问网页、发送请求等。
6. 查看抓包结果:在Fiddler界面的"Web Sessions"选项卡中,你可以看到所有的抓包记录。点击其中一条记录,你可以查看该请求的详细信息,包括请求头、请求体、响应头、响应体等。
7. 修改请求和响应:在Fiddler中,你可以修改请求和响应的内容。例如,你可以修改请求参数、修改请求头、修改响应内容等。
8. 停止抓包:在完成抓包后,你可以在Fiddler界面的菜单栏中选择"File" -> "Capture Traffic",或者按下F12键停止抓包。
9. 保存抓包记录:如果需要保存抓包记录,你可以在Fiddler界面的菜单栏中选择"File" -> "Save",然后选择保存的路径和文件名。